GHIZO, Solomon Islands - Michael Teingoa (L), 53, owner of a shipping company in Ghizo, western Solomon Islands, and his son Bene (R), 29, talk to a Kyodo News reporter at a makeshift hospital in Ghizo on April 4, reminiscing how they managed to survive from the tsunami which hit the region on April 2 in the wake of a magnitude 8.1 earthquake.
